#f0611d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f0611d is composed of 94.1% red, 38%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.6% magenta, 87.9%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 19.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 52.7%. #f0611d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c23a with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f0611d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f0611d has RGB values of R:240, G:97,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.88,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15753501.

Shades and Tints of #f0611d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0501 is the darkest color, while #fffb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0611d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8583 is the less saturated color, while #f95e14 is the most saturated one.
